Brain Development & the Impact of Trauma

About the Course
Course participants will actively participate online to learn about typical brain development. Through the coursework, participants will then begin to learn about trauma and the impact it has on brain development with a specific focus on learning. Connections to the classroom will also be offered to help participants reflect on their practice and think of how they can implement trauma-informed practices within their work environment for student success.
This course is meant to discuss how trauma can affect people and may be triggering for some people. Please contact the instructor to discuss any concerns you have before starting the course and/or during the course.
This course is appropriate for all roles that work with students. Brain development as well as trauma come in different forms for different people and while there is no one size fits all approach, once there is understanding of these topics and different ways of implementing trauma-informed practices, educators will be better equipped in the moment.
Upon completion of the course, the student will be able to:
- Identify student needs from a trauma-informed perspective
- Develop relationships with students from a trauma-informed perspective.
- Reflect on their work from a trauma-informed perspective.
- Implement trauma-informed practices in their class
